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 4 May 2016 10:54:53 +1200
From:      Pierre Guinoiseau <pierre@guinoiseau.eu>
To:        "Sergey A. Osokin" <osa@FreeBSD.org>
Cc: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   Re: svn commit: r414318 - in head/www: nginx nginx-devel
Message-ID:  <20160503225453.GA92088@kyleck.sig11.fr>
In-Reply-To: <201604292308.u3TN8Dxf061708@repo.freebsd.org>
References:  <201604292308.u3TN8Dxf061708@repo.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help

--J2SCkAp4GZ/dPZZf
Content-Type: text/plain; charset=utf-8
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

Hi,

could you add an entry in UPDATING for that change? It breaks existing
configurations.

Cheers,
Pierre

On 29/04/2016 23:08:12, Sergey A. Osokin <osa@FreeBSD.org> wrote:

> Author: osa
> Date: Fri Apr 29 23:08:12 2016
> New Revision: 414318
> URL: https://svnweb.freebsd.org/changeset/ports/414318
>=20
> Log:
>   Change the MODULESDIR from ${ETCDIR}/modules to ${PREFIX}/libexec/${POR=
TNAME}.
>   Bump PORTREVISION.
>  =20
>   PR:	209151
>=20
> Modified:
>   head/www/nginx-devel/Makefile
>   head/www/nginx/Makefile
>=20
> Modified: head/www/nginx-devel/Makefile
>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D
> --- head/www/nginx-devel/Makefile	Fri Apr 29 22:43:12 2016	(r414317)
> +++ head/www/nginx-devel/Makefile	Fri Apr 29 23:08:12 2016	(r414318)
> @@ -3,6 +3,7 @@
> =20
>  PORTNAME=3D	nginx
>  PORTVERSION=3D	1.10.0
> +PORTREVISION=3D	1
>  CATEGORIES=3D	www
>  MASTER_SITES=3D	http://nginx.org/download/
>  MASTER_SITES+=3D	LOCAL/osa
> @@ -270,7 +271,7 @@ CONFIGURE_ARGS+=3D--prefix=3D${ETCDIR} \
>  		--user=3D${WWWOWN} --group=3D${WWWGRP}
> =20
>  .if !empty(PORT_OPTIONS:MDSO)
> -MODULESDIR=3D	${ETCDIR}/modules
> +MODULESDIR=3D	${PREFIX}/libexec/${PORTNAME}
>  CONFIGURE_ARGS+=3D--modules-path=3D${MODULESDIR}
>  .endif
> =20
> @@ -1282,9 +1283,9 @@ post-install:
>  	(cd ${STAGEDIR}${PREFIX} && ${FIND} ${MODULESDIR:S|${PREFIX}/||} \
>  		! -type d >>${TMPPLIST})
>  # Update nginx.conf-dist with a list of staged dynamic modules
> -	(cd ${STAGEDIR}${ETCDIR} && \
> -		${FIND} ${MODULESDIR:S|${ETCDIR}/||} -type f -name '*.so' \
> -			-exec ${ECHO_CMD} "load_module {};" \; \
> +	(cd ${STAGEDIR} && \
> +		${FIND} ${MODULESDIR:S|^/||} -type f -name '*.so' \
> +			-exec ${ECHO_CMD} "load_module /{};" \; \
>  			>>${STAGEDIR}${ETCDIR}/nginx.conf-dist && \
>  		${CAT} ${WRKSRC}/conf/nginx.conf \
>  			>>${STAGEDIR}${ETCDIR}/nginx.conf-dist)
>=20
> Modified: head/www/nginx/Makefile
>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D
> --- head/www/nginx/Makefile	Fri Apr 29 22:43:12 2016	(r414317)
> +++ head/www/nginx/Makefile	Fri Apr 29 23:08:12 2016	(r414318)
> @@ -3,6 +3,7 @@
> =20
>  PORTNAME=3D	nginx
>  PORTVERSION=3D	1.10.0
> +PORTREVISION=3D	1
>  PORTEPOCH=3D	2
>  CATEGORIES=3D	www
>  MASTER_SITES=3D	http://nginx.org/download/
> @@ -270,7 +271,7 @@ CONFIGURE_ARGS+=3D--prefix=3D${ETCDIR} \
>  		--user=3D${WWWOWN} --group=3D${WWWGRP}
> =20
>  .if !empty(PORT_OPTIONS:MDSO)
> -MODULESDIR=3D	${ETCDIR}/modules
> +MODULESDIR=3D	${PREFIX}/libexec/${PORTNAME}
>  CONFIGURE_ARGS+=3D--modules-path=3D${MODULESDIR}
>  .endif
> =20
> @@ -1282,9 +1283,9 @@ post-install:
>  	(cd ${STAGEDIR}${PREFIX} && ${FIND} ${MODULESDIR:S|${PREFIX}/||} \
>  		! -type d >>${TMPPLIST})
>  # Update nginx.conf-dist with a list of staged dynamic modules
> -	(cd ${STAGEDIR}${ETCDIR} && \
> -		${FIND} ${MODULESDIR:S|${ETCDIR}/||} -type f -name '*.so' \
> -			-exec ${ECHO_CMD} "load_module {};" \; \
> +	(cd ${STAGEDIR} && \
> +		${FIND} ${MODULESDIR:S|^/||} -type f -name '*.so' \
> +			-exec ${ECHO_CMD} "load_module /{};" \; \
>  			>>${STAGEDIR}${ETCDIR}/nginx.conf-dist && \
>  		${CAT} ${WRKSRC}/conf/nginx.conf \
>  			>>${STAGEDIR}${ETCDIR}/nginx.conf-dist)
> _______________________________________________
> svn-ports-all@freebsd.org mailing list
> https://lists.freebsd.org/mailman/listinfo/svn-ports-all
> To unsubscribe, send any mail to "svn-ports-all-unsubscribe@freebsd.org"

--=20
Pierre Guinoiseau <pierre@guinoiseau.eu>
http://segmentationfau.lt/ | +PierreGuinoiseau | @peikk00

--J2SCkAp4GZ/dPZZf
Content-Type: application/pgp-signature; name="signature.asc"

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iQIcBAABCgAGBQJXKSw4AAoJEFBNg+ogrffPWgEP/1zWPdHxanhI7iLS7TgQyQ78
03AkYlpaCogMVU6f1wRALbqAaZVmh875ecYI027fIOUOOrfyidFe23y2t6Yfj0Xr
lKGFr07Lg7E2kzOGRU9z27B/Gihbzg+Og0BHJyX7lVkSjOZE6uf23ZAXg6dWplaU
ZBzbulVxIodf+v/6jTdwkfSPXfqCe+DWiLozUYqHdFEvY0DExF1g5qJ3WXpGTTEk
hHLzYpSp38OnEZmuaAba38dqwVGTZBv/MfUc8UUcNEdjCUIhl1i0bjyePadUDq2B
D1m+UaO9tmudKNGHixWC/pw8dC55Pf0RPp8rsidwDIqjmptWmhCQ5Pm2Zw8TbLpP
YtUG7NYN70BmY0t2UWWYxNcU9JtmEE8w03eKlrhZHQ9lim1A7iTvOFkcrjEwMgvr
7AkZRJbRsQZu4nRyUdQfGL6lWMTJWkAZ0nDmfSF6BDiLzMcdphOhgFDEA/65L3UU
Hl1aCCOaBCWCrpG/wBaLAGOd/cM6DobIr3LBV0qzjTdoYEs9Bp7NUKAw+kp574hX
Q9teEFdamQ0cRwm60lHRFIfyA9UyVAa3x91gwnbdtgPxuUp7+ULv9zn7T45uU56Y
ttgQ/EiGKhbDO658WIoIenOiRnZzdaizhQFRir+gc0c1y6IXyHEc/LvNE7Uq5AZv
D24lHJV86sBHVY52ExTT
=Q/OI
-----END PGP SIGNATURE-----

--J2SCkAp4GZ/dPZZf--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20160503225453.GA92088>